Creating a Childcare Environment You Can Trust Even on Weekends
Pocheon City, Gyeonggi Province (Mayor Baek Young-hyun) announced on the 3rd that it will officially start the operation project of ‘Pocheon Aebom 365 Daycare Center’ from 2025 to eliminate childcare gaps within the region and create a stable childcare environment.

Pocheon Aebom 365 Daycare Center is a care facility introduced to supplement the limitations of existing childcare facilities that have difficulty providing weekend and nighttime care. It operates 24 hours a day, 365 days a year, from 7:30 a.m. to 7:30 a.m. the next day.
It is available to all infants and young children aged from 6 months to under 5 years old in Gyeonggi Province, and it is expected to meet urgent childcare demands.
The daycare center will begin full operation from March and plans to provide citizen-centered customized childcare services.
The operating institution will be selected through deliberation by the Pocheon City Childcare Policy Committee. A public contest will be held for daycare centers that have received evaluations above a certain grade, with accessibility and public transportation convenience as key criteria to enhance accessibility and ensure equity between regions.
Mayor Baek Young-hyun of Pocheon said, “Through this project, we will provide demand-centered customized childcare services that citizens can trust and entrust, and create a dense childcare environment without care gaps. I hope this project will be an important step toward realizing ‘Pocheon where both children and parents are happy.’ We ask for the interest and use of all citizens.”
